Study of denitrification in buffer zones of lakeshore

Abstract:

The denitrification is an important channel to attenuate nitrate in lakeshore buffer zones. Since the lakeshore buffer zones link upland and aquatic ecosystems, they not only provide critical habitats for many plants and animals, but also remove nitrate from groundwater through denitrification, then have a major influence on water quality in lake system. Firstly,the paper introduces methods if denitrification determination, as well as its advantages and disadvantages. Secondly, it expound many factors that influence on denitrification, such as anaerobic conditions, organic carbon, lakeshore slope, buffer slope, pH, temperature, nitrate concentration, and so on. Thirdly, it summarizes numeral model of denitrification rate. In the end, it recommends the deficient and advance in the domestic and foreign denitrification research.
